Assistant Controller

Essential Functions: 

  • Prepare and post payroll entries into the General Ledger (GL) by the 3rd business day.
  • Provide payroll, check, 401k, and HSA/FSA allocations to relevant parties on the 3rd business day after payroll processing.
  • Submit payroll, live/agency checks, 401k, and HSA/FSA allocations to the Senior Accountant and AP clerk.
  • Ensure timely and accurate preparation of financial statements 
  • Prepare the BBC and Covenant reporting for the bank during each reporting period.
  • Reconcile assigned balance sheet accounts accurately and on time.
  • Works closely with the Controller and other team members to design and implement new processes and recommends improvements to existing processes.
  • Assist the Accounting Team with month-end close by reviewing and posting journal entries, reviewing P&L, and making notes or adjustments as necessary.
  • Prepares other reports as required by regulatory authorities.
  • Support Controller in coordinating annual audits conducted by third parties.
  • Review and post journal entries accurately and on time.
  • Analyze P&L, identify variances, and communicate notable findings to the Controller and CFO.
  • Create and maintain documentation for departmental procedures.
  • Continuously review procedures for areas of improvement and ensure adherence across the accounting department.
  • Perform all other duties as assigned.
